Two Loaded Firearms Recovered in Dorchester

At about 8:19 PM, Monday, July 17, 2023, members of the Youth Violence Strike Force, made an on-site firearm arrest of Titus Christian, 19, of Roxbury.

Officers were on patrol in the area of 590 Dudley Street, when they observed a large group congregating around a motor vehicle illegally parked in a handicap parking spot. As officers attempted to speak with the group, two individuals separated from the group, with one grabbing at his waistband.

Officers attempted to speak with the individual who immediately sprinted from the area. A brief foot pursuit ensued, and officers were quickly able to handcuff the suspect. Officers recovered a loaded firearm from the suspect’s waistband. The firearm was later determined to be a Glock 22 with one round in the chamber, and fourteen rounds in the magazine.

Other officers stayed with the group and asked who the vehicle belonged to, to which no one replied. Officers advised the group that the vehicle would need to be towed. As officers conducted a motor vehicle inventory search, they recovered a loaded firearm from inside the vehicle. The firearm was later determined to be a Ruger LC9 with one round in the chamber, with six rounds in the magazine.

Christian was placed under arrest and charged with; Unlawful Possession of a Firearm, Unlawful Possession of Ammunition, and Unlawful Possession of a Large Capacity Feeding Device. He is expected to be arraigned in Roxbury District Court.
